What Full Spectrum Infrared and Red Light Actually Means in Real Use

When people hear “full spectrum infrared sauna,” it can sound more complicated than it is. In practice, it refers to a heating system that covers different infrared wavelengths, mainly near and far infrared. Instead of heating the air like traditional saunas, the warmth is delivered directly to the body through panels, which creates a more consistent and penetrating heat experience.

In models like the Springspa full spectrum infrared sauna, mica infrared heating panels are used to distribute this warmth evenly inside the cabin. On top of that, a red light therapy system is integrated, typically operating in the 660nm red light and 850nm near-infrared range. These wavelengths are widely used in photobiomodulation research.

According to the U.S. National Institutes of Health, red and near-infrared light exposure has been studied for its potential effects on tissue repair and cellular energy processes.

While outcomes vary from person to person, the reason this technology is showing up in wellness devices is because it has been explored in controlled scientific settings rather than being just a lifestyle trend.

Why Heat and Light Are Often Combined in Wellness Design

Infrared heat on its own already changes how the body experiences warmth. Instead of heating the surrounding air first, infrared energy is absorbed more directly, which is why people often describe it as a “deep heat” feeling.

Red light therapy adds another layer. Harvard Health Publishing notes that red light therapy is being actively studied for its potential role in skin-related and tissue-focused applications, although research is still ongoing and not all claims are fully established.

When these two systems are combined, the result is not just physical warmth but a layered sensory environment. The heat encourages relaxation, while the light system introduces a visual and wavelength-based component that many users associate with recovery-focused routines.

Safety and Realistic Usage Considerations

Heat-based environments always require basic caution. Medical institutions like the Mayo Clinic highlight that sauna use can affect heart rate, blood pressure, and hydration levels depending on individual conditions. In practical terms, this means sessions should be used with awareness rather than excessive duration. Hydration before and after use is important, and users with existing health conditions are generally advised to consult medical professionals before building sauna routines. Maintenance and Long-Term Use

From a maintenance perspective, infrared sauna rooms like this are relatively low effort. The wooden interior typically only requires light cleaning with a damp cloth after use, while glass surfaces can be wiped with soft materials to prevent scratching.

Ventilation after sessions helps reduce moisture buildup inside the cabin, which supports long-term material stability. Electrical components are designed to be accessed for troubleshooting if needed, particularly around temperature sensors, control wiring, or heating panel connections. Most issues reported with infrared sauna systems are related to wiring connections or sensors rather than structural failure, which is why installation and initial setup are important steps.
